How much does it cost to rent an apartment in El Nido?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| El Nido Studio Apartments | $2,211 | $1,495 | $6,757 |
| El Nido 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,604 | $1,550 | $5,844 |
| El Nido 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,483 | $2,000 | $7,913 |
| El Nido 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,435 | $2,600 | $7,956 |
| El Nido 4 Bedroom Apartments | $8,026 | $6,215 | $9,837 |
